CHAPTER 3 (Paranoia)

With a dreamy smile, Sora stepped into the elevator. She shook her head to clear away all her ridiculous thoughts. What was she thinking? He was a famous popstar and she was a room attendant at the Belvedere Hotel! Sora had completely lost all reason in her fantasies about the luscious blonde who had literally crashed his way into her life.

Suddenly the lift stopped, dead. Sora stayed calm, she knew what to do in these kinds of situations. They happened all the time. Then the lights died off all at once and Sora was left in the pitch dark. And still, she stayed calm.

But suddenly Sora felt a cold, rough hand thrust over her mouth. She was abruptly thrown to the floor with someone still clutching her mouth. She could feel her attacker's warm breath on her neck but she heard only an intoxicated silence. Then the panic rose inside her like lava in a suddenly conscience volcano.

She tried to scream but the grip tightened too quickly. She tried to kick her aggressor but was violently shoved against the wall. Then suddenly the only thing she saw, felt and endured was . . . blackness.

CHAPTER 4 (Mini-me n the other dude)

Sora's eyelids fluttered open. She blinked a few times because of the contrast in light. She itched to rub them but found her arms restricted, with handcuffs, to the back of the chair she was sitting on. Her mouth was dry and covered with duck tape. Inwardly, Sora sighed hopelessly.

She panned the room, taking in her surroundings. Her chair stood insignificantly in the middle of the huge, white room. The white lights, which shone seemingly from nowhere, made the room seem like an operating theatre.

A glint from above caught Sora's eyes. She looked up and to her utter surprise there was a huge, round window-like hole in the ceiling. Two sullen men dressed in black suits peered through it with stone-cold faces. They stared down at her like she was a vulnerable insect in a lab.

Sora tore her eyes away from them and slowly gazed around to see the only thing of colour in the room: a black door. Just then it was abruptly flung open, making Sora twitch in surprise. In stormed the same two men who had been looking down at her from the window.

The first was a small, bald man with cheap, black eyes. The dominance of his attitude seemed to make up for more than just his height. After him followed a stocky man with short cropped hair who was the type you hired to kill someone.

The short man stood in front of Sora and stared at her for a good few seconds. Then he cleared his throat loudly and on cue, the hitman guy hurried outside to retrieve a chair identical to Sora's. He then waited behind his boss for his next command. Then the bossy little 'Mini-me' gestured to his bodyguard to remove the duck tape around Sora's mouth. He approached her and without a flinch, ripped the duck tape from her mouth.

'Aaaaahhhhh!' shrieked Sora in pain.

'Scream all you want. This room is one hundred percent sound proof.' the short man informed her smugly.

'What do you want with me?' Sora asked defiantly so that none of her vulnerability came through.

'Now, now. No need to get cheeky. All that we want from you is a simple favour.' he stated calmly and matter-of-factly, but with devious eyes.

'Please!' spat Sora in disgust.

'So you'll do it.' he said with a malicious grin, ignoring her hard-thrust sarcasm.

'I will NOT do anything for you. Even if you have me thrown into a pit of rats until I die!' she shrieked in fury.

'No, after what I have to say I'm sure you'll do exactly as I say.' he said, accompanied with another devious smile.

'Well, you're wasting my time, so get on with it.' Sora said, assuming a very commanding tone.

'Okay, patience my dear.' he said slowly, 'Now I understand that you've met Matt.'

'Yes, but that's none of your business.' Sora spoke quietly and uncertainly.

'Oh, but it is. He is the entire reason you're here. He is the entire reason my son isn't.' explained Sora's abductor.

'Enlighten me.' Sora taunted with a sneer, her curiosity elbowing her down the wrong path.

CHAPTER 5 (Ooops!)

'Silence!' he boomed. Then he started again, this time dangerously quietly, 'Jamie, my son, was once a friend of Matt's. They were once very close. Once inseparable. Then one week Jamie was hauled in front of a jury.'

'What was he doing in court?' asked Sora timidly, still afraid of his sudden outburst.

'The state laid a charge of manslaughter against him. He was the main suspect in the bombing at the Heathway Airport when 34 people died. We pleaded innocent but of course no one listened.' his voice cracked in places as he spoke.

'Yeah, sure. That's what they all say.' mumbled Sora under her breath. Luckily he hadn't heard her and continued.

'Matt was the key witness to the case. He had to give Jamie's watertight alibi. But . . .well, he lied. He told the court that Jamie had planned it all and purposefully set that bomb off to murder all those people. Matt knew very well that Jamie had a criminal record for possessing a gun without a license and dealing in homemade bombs. Still, Matt chose to lie. He told the jury what they wanted to believe. And then they . . . they sent Jamie to be executed.' It had all gotten to the suddenly very old man and before he broke down, he stood up straight and calmly headed for the door.

Before disappearing completely, he whispered something in his assistant's ear and then glanced at Sora. The bodyguard nodded and his distressed boss walked away, head however, held high.
